Exploring the intersection of heritage and tourism, this book delves into the traditional wedding ceremonies in Lijiang, where ethnic performances cater to tourists. It analyzes how these rituals shape individual identities amid social and cultural changes, revealing the complexities of heritage as a 'product.' The narrative also addresses the rise of romantic consumerism in China, highlighting a quest for authenticity and tradition amidst dissatisfaction with urban life. The book questions the implications of these performances on the concepts of tradition and authenticity.
Focusing on the longue durée perspective, this book delves into the evolution of China's heritage from the Imperial era to modern times. It highlights how historical practices and material culture have influenced social transformation, particularly in the realms of knowledge production and transmission. Through this exploration, the text reveals the intricate connections between past and present in shaping Chinese identity and society.
